发明名称 Wiring-optimal method to route high performance clock nets satisfying electrical and reliability constraints
摘要 High performance clock distributions and similar wiring networks require improvements in reliability and performance. This is especially true when hierarchical wiring with different metal thicknesses is employed and when a smaller number of large, higher-power buffers are used to reduce timing variability. Routing of critical nets improves robustness, reliability, and resistance while minimizing track and power usage. The method further optimizes the use of multiple physical pins on buffers to achieve desired electrical criteria. This involves optimal selection of additional routing beyond what is needed to satisfy simple connectivity. The routing involves an iterative process to select and evaluate additional possible routes on multiple layers. Each iteration involves extraction and simulation or estimation, and additional routes are added until the desired electrical criteria are met.

主权项 1. A method of routing nets in an integrated circuit comprising: creating, by a computer, at least one robust output pin structure comprising multiple wire segments on one or more metal layers; using said multiple wire segments for routing to one or more receiving buffers of said nets; and adding wiring connections between output pin shapes of one or more driving buffers of said nets and said at least one robust output pin structure determined by requirements of electrical and reliability metrics, said robust output pin structure located between said one or more driving buffers and said one or more receiving buffers, wherein said at least one robust output pin structure is placed substantially adjacent to said output pin shapes of said one or more driving buffers for adding said wiring connections iteratively based on satisfying said electrical and reliability metrics.
